@charset "windows-1250";
/********************************************
   HTML ELEMENTS
********************************************/
/* top elements */
* { margin: 0;        padding: 0; }

body {
        margin: 18px; padding: 0;
        font: 12px Verdana, Tahoma, Helvetica, sans-serif;
        color: #333;
        background: #fff url(../images1/bg.jpg) repeat-x;
}

/* links */
a:link {
        color: #d389e1;/*themecolour1;*/

}
a:visited {
        color: #d389e1;/*themecolour1;*/

}
a:link:hover {
        color: #aadb3e;/*themecolour2;*/

}


h1 {
        font-size: 14px;
        font-style: normal;
        font-weight: bold;
        color: #000000;
        margin-top: 0px;
        margin-bottom: 0px;
}
h2 {
        font-size: 15px;
        font-style: normal;
        font-weight: bold;
        color: #d389e1;/*themecolour1;*/
        margin-top: 0px;
        margin-bottom: 0px;
}
#content h2 {
        font-size: 15px;
        font-weight: bold;
		width: 97.5%;
		height: 20px;
		margin: 3px;
		padding: 5px;
        color: #fff;/*themecolour1;*/
		background: #aadb3e;
}
#content h3 {
        font-weight: bold;
		padding: 0 25px;
		height: 20px;
        color: #d389e1;
		background: #fff url(../images/odrazka2.png) no-repeat left top;
		border: 0px solid #CCC;
}
ul {
        margin: 10px 0 0 23px;
		padding: 0;
}
li {
        margin: 10px;
		padding: 0;
}
/* images */
img {
        border: 0px solid #CCC;
}
img.float-right {
  margin: 5px 0px 10px 10px;
}
img.float-left {
  margin: 5px 10px 10px 0px;
}

h1, h2, h3, p {
        padding: 0;
        margin: 10px;
}

.banner { padding-left: 62px;
}
.kostenko td { padding-left: 25px;
				
}

#kniha { 
}		 


#kniha a {
	text-decoration: none;
	color: #000;	 
}
#kniha a:link {
        color: #000;
		 
}

#kniha a:hover {
	text-decoration: none;
		 
}

.novinky {
	text-align:justify;
	border: solid 1px #C7EF69;
	background-color: #f7ffe5;	
}
.novinky a {
	text-decoration: none;
		 
}
.novinky a:hover {
	text-decoration: underline;
		 
}

.novinky table {
		margin: 5px 0 0 4px;
		border: solid 0px #C7EF69;
		border-collapse:collapse;
}

.novinky td {
		border: solid 1px #C7EF69;
		padding: 8px;
		text-align: center;
}

.cenik table { 
		padding: 0;
        margin: 1px;
		width: 99.8%;
		background: #e7c7ed;
		bordercolor: #FFFFFF;
		border: 1px;
		border-collapse:collapse;
		
}
.cenik td { 
		padding: 5px;
        margin: 0;
		border:solid white 5px;
}

.harmonogram tr { 
		text-align:left;
		font-size:10px;
		width: 99.8%;
}
.harmonogram td { 
		padding: 4px;
}

.sluzby td { 
		padding: 3px;
}
.obrazek_p { 
		margin: 0 20px 0 60px;
		float: right;
}	

.text_l { 
		margin-left: 15px;
		font-size: 15px;
		text-align:justify;
		
}

/**********************************
  MENU
***********************************/

.sidebarmenu ul{
margin: 0;
padding: 0;
list-style-type: none;
font: bold 13px Verdana;
width: 179px; /* Main Menu Item widths */
border-bottom: 1px solid #ccc;
}

.sidebarmenu ul li{
position: relative;
margin: 0px;
}

/* Top level menu links style */
.sidebarmenu ul li a{
display: block;
overflow: auto; /*force hasLayout in IE7 */
color: white;
text-decoration: none;
padding: 6px;
border-left: 10px solid #e7c7ed;
border-bottom: 2px solid #e7c7ed;
border-right: 0px solid #778;
}

.sidebarmenu ul li a:link, .sidebarmenu ul li a:visited, .sidebarmenu ul li a:active{
background-color: #aadb3e;
/*background of tabs (default state)*/
}

.sidebarmenu ul li a:visited{
color: white;
}

.sidebarmenu ul li a:hover{
background-color: #d389e1;
color: white;
}

/* menu druhé úrovni */
.sidebarmenu ul li ul{
position: absolute;
font: bold 10px Verdana;
width: 210px; /*Sub Menu Items width */
top: 0;
visibility: hidden;
}

.submenu li a:link, .submenu li a:visited, .submenu li a:active{
background-color: #fff;
}
.submenu li a:hover{
background-color: #fff;
color: white;
}
.sidebarmenu a.subfolderstyle{
background: #fff url(../images/right.gif) no-repeat 97% 50%;
}


/* Holly Hack for IE \*/
* html .sidebarmenu ul li { float: left; height: 1%; }
* html .sidebarmenu ul li a { height: 1%; }
/* End */


/**********************************
  LAYOUT
***********************************/
#wrap {
        margin: 0 auto;
        width: 1070px;
        background: #aadb3e
        border: 0px solid #000000;
}

/* header */

#header {
        position: left;
        margin: 0; padding: 0;
        width: 1070px;
        height: 115px;
        border: 0px solid #000000;
        background: #fff url(../images/header.jpg) no-repeat top right;
}

#logo {
        float: left;
        width: 127px;
        height: 115px;
        margin: 0;
        padding: 0 8px 0 0;
        background: #fff;
        border: 0px  solid red;
}

#main {
        float: right;
        width: 888px;
        margin: 20px 3px 3px 0;
        padding: 0;
        background: #fff url(../images1/bg.gif) repeat-x left top;
        border: 0px  solid red;
}
.flash {
	width: 624px;
	margin: 0 0 3px 1px;
	border: 0px  solid red;
}
.fresh {
	width: 599px;
	margin: 0 0 0 12px;
	border: 0px  solid red;
}
#content {
        float: left;
        width: 624px;
        margin: 0;
        padding:0 10px 10px 10px;
        background: #fff url(../images1/bg.gif) repeat-x left top;
        border: 0px  solid red;
}
#content h1 {
        font-size: 17px;
        font-style: normal;
        font-weight: bold;
        color: #aadb3e;
        margin-top: 10px;
        margin-bottom: 0px;
}

#letak { float: left;
        width: 624px;
        margin: 0;
        padding:0 0 0 21px;
        border: 0px solid #C36;
}


#letak h1 {
        font-size: 17px;
        font-style: normal;
        font-weight: bold;
        color: #aadb3e;
        margin-top: 10px;
        margin-bottom: 0px;
}



/*Credits: Dynamic Drive CSS Library */
/*URL: http://www.dynamicdrive.com/style/ */

.thumbnail{
position: relative;
z-index: 0;
}

.thumbnail:hover{
background-color: transparent;
z-index: 50;
}

.thumbnail span{ /*CSS for enlarged image*/
position: absolute;
background-color: white;
padding: 5px;
left: -1000px;
border: 1px solid #d389e1;
visibility: hidden;
color: black;
text-decoration: none;
}

.thumbnail span img{ /*CSS for enlarged image*/
border-width: 0;
padding: 2px;
}

.thumbnail:hover span{ /*CSS for enlarged image on hover*/
visibility: visible;
top: 0;
left: 60px; /*position where enlarged image should offset horizontally */

}

/*end*/


#Lsidebar {
        float: left;
        width: 179px;
        margin: 0;
        padding: 0;
        background: #aadb3e;
        border: 0px  solid red;
}
.reklama {
	    font-size: 13px;
        font-style: normal;
        font-weight: normal;
        color: #000;
        border: 0px  solid red;
				
}

.reklama hr {
					
}

.reklama a {
	text-decoration:none;
	color: #FFF;
				
}
.reklama a:hover {
	text-decoration:underline;
	color: #FFF;
        				
}


#Psidebar {
        float: right;
        width: 223px;
        margin: 0;
        padding: 10px;
        background: #e7c7ed;
        border: 0px  solid red;
}
.pbox {
        float: right;
        width: 100%;
        margin: 0;
        padding: 7px 0 0 7px;
        background: #d389e1;
        border: 0px  solid red;
				
}

.pbox table {
        padding: 0 7px 0 0;
		width: 100%;
}
.pbox tr {
        background-color: #e7c7ed;
}
.pbox td {
        padding: 7px;
}
.pocitadlo {
        font-size: 13px;
        font-style: normal;
        font-weight: normal;
        color: #000;
        margin-top: 10px;
        margin-bottom: 0px;
}
#lektorky table {
	background-color:#e7c7ed;
}
#lektorky td {
        padding: 3px;
		border: 0px solid #B897D8;	
}
#lektorky p {
        text-align:justify;
		font-size: 9px;
		margin: auto;
		padding: 1px;
}
#popisy table {
	width: 100%;
}
#vino {
	margin: 0 0 0 10px;
	padding: 0;
	background: #fff url(../images/vino.jpg) no-repeat;
}




/* footer */
.footer {
        clear: both;
        margin: 0 auto;
        width: 1070px;
        height: 32px;
        background: #d389e1 url(../images/footerbg.gif) repeat-x;
        padding: 0;
        border: 0px solid #000000;
}
#majitel {
        float:left;
        margin: 8px 20px;
        width: 800px;
        font-size: 12;
        font-weight: bold;
        color: #fff;
        border: 0px solid #000000;
}
#copy {
        float:right;
        margin: 8px 20px;
        width: 170px;
        font-size: 12;
        font-weight: bold;
        color: #fff;
        border: 0px solid #000000;
}
#copy a {
        text-decoration: underline;
        font-weight: bold;
        color: #fff;
}



/* lista */
#lista {
        font-family: Verdana, Geneva, sans-serif;
        text-align: center;
        font-size: 10px;
        color: #888888;
}
#lista a { text-decoration: none; font-weight: normal; color: #888888;}
#lista a:hover {text-decoration: underline;font-weight: normal;color: #434343;
}
